Recently, I launched a week long experiment to only use original content in my online business – my social media blurbs, the pictures and audio I used, the whole thing. Reflecting back (to grow), that experiment had a much larger impact than I ever expected and I thought I might share the takeaways with you so you might get something from it.
First, the week ended two weeks ago and I am still mostly using only original content. Although it was hard, I am now in a groove and have shifted my focus successfully. I have decided I will include some research statistics, but gone are the stale quotes, constant reference links to other people’s work, clip art and more. I am still experimenting, as my overall goal remains to be engaging, informational, and helpful to my audience, but I like how it’s developing. The feedback has been good, so I am going to keep developing this concept. I’ve grown to like it and my audience seems to also – surprise #1!
Second, I have realized, when I went back to my archive of blog posts, that I need to write more timelessly. For example, write about a holiday without saying “today is Memorial Day”. That way, years later, the blog post won’t seem as dated. As I have offered up my posts for reference in my social media blurbs, I have edited them to bring them current. If I had been more aware in my original writing, I wouldn’t have to go back and edit, so, I am writing differently ongoing. So, writing more timelessly works to preserve longer term relevance – Surprise #2!
Third, this experiment has made me realize the power of simply showing up. Reflecting back and seeing the archive of work to choose from, I realized that I actually have a boatload of work (and if I don’t say so myself, it’s pretty good stuff!). I was just plugging along, doing my thing, but looking back on it now, I really showed up. WOOT! When the days get long and you wonder what the heck you are doing, go back and reflect to grow. Showing up really does add up – it works! Surprise #3!
